The Honeywell SS495A is a high-precision, miniature ratiometric linear Hall-effect sensor designed to provide versatile magnetic sensing solutions. This small, leaded device is engineered to respond to either North or South magnetic poles, creating an output voltage relative to the magnetic field strength. With its low power consumption and thin-film resistors, the SS495A ensures excellent temperature stability and accuracy, making it an ideal component for demanding position-sensing and current-monitoring applications.
This Honeywell SS495A sensor offers exceptional accuracy and thermal stability, ensuring reliable performance in precision-dependent electronic and robotic control systems.
The SS495A excels in non-contact sensing, offering high-speed response for motion control. It is commonly used for liquid-level sensing, motor-control feedback, magnetic code reading, and vibration sensing in consumer and industrial electronics.
